Chapter 93 -- Avoidance of DrunkennessKURAL 921Those who crave intoxicating drink each daywill never be feared and never find fame.KURAL 922Do not drink liquor. If some wish to, let it be thosewho have no wish for the esteem of exemplary men.KURAL 923The sight of a drunken man's revelry is unbearableeven to his own mother. How, then, must it appear to the wise?KURAL 924The virtuous damsel called Decency will turn her backon men who indulge in the vile vice called drunkenness.KURAL 925Spending one's wealth to purchase self-oblivionresults from being oblivious to proper conduct.KURAL 926Those who always sleep are akin to the dead.Those who constantly drink are like men who take poison.KURAL 927The drooping eyes of those who secretly drink betray that secret,evoking their neighbor's relentless ridicule.KURAL 928Stop denying, "I never drink," for next time you drink,your mind's hidden deception will be betrayed then and there.KURAL 929One may as well carry a candle under water to search fora drowned man as use reason to sober a drunk drowned in drink.KURAL 930Why can't the drunkard who, when sober, sees another's drunkenstupor realize the degrading shame of his own drunkenness?
